Puff pastry rolls filled with pudding – A fluffy and flavorful delight

If you're looking for a quick and tasty dessert, puff pastry rolls filled with pudding are the perfect choice. This recipe will not only delight your taste buds but also make you feel like a true master in the kitchen. The rolls are fluffy, crispy, and filled with two delicious creams, one vanilla and the other chocolate. Let's embark on this cooking adventure together!

Preparation time: 60 minutes
Baking time: 30 minutes
Total time: 90 minutes
Number of servings: 12-15 rolls

Ingredients

For the puff pastry:
- 3 eggs
- 1 package (250 g) butter
- 9 tablespoons of oil
- 11 tablespoons of water
- 1 tablespoon of sugar
- A pinch of salt
- Vanilla essence (optional)
- 1 packet of baking powder
- 1 teaspoon of baking soda
- Flour (about 500 g, enough to obtain a good rolling dough)

For the filling:
# White cream (vanilla):
- 500 ml milk
- 3 tablespoons of sugar
- 1 packet of vanilla pudding
- 1 tablespoon of flour
- A pinch of salt
- ½ package of butter
- Vanilla essence

# Black cream (chocolate):
- 500 ml milk
- 1 packet of chocolate pudding
- 1 tablespoon of flour
- 3 tablespoons of sugar
- A pinch of salt
- ½ package of butter
- Rum essence

Instructions

Step 1: Preparing the puff pastry dough
1. Start by melting the butter in a saucepan over low heat. Once melted, take 9 tablespoons of it and set aside.
2. In the saucepan with melted butter, add 9 tablespoons of oil and a handful of flour. Mix well over the heat, ensuring there are no lumps. Once the mixture is homogeneous, remove the saucepan from the heat and let it cool slightly.
3. In the bowl with the reserved 9 tablespoons of butter, add the 3 eggs, sugar, a pinch of salt, and vanilla essence. Mix everything well with a mixer until it becomes a smooth cream.
4. Add 11 tablespoons of water and the flour mixed with baking powder and baking soda. Start kneading the dough, adding flour gradually until you obtain an elastic and homogeneous dough. You may need to use about 500 g of flour.

Step 2: Forming the puff pastry
1. On a floured work surface, roll out the dough as thin as possible.
2. Divide the dough in half. Spread the first half with half of the butter mixture you prepared earlier (it can be slightly warm but not hot).
3. Carefully roll the other half of the dough over the buttered one. Continue alternating between the buttered and unbuttered sections until you finish all the dough. Now, refrigerate the dough for a few hours, ideally overnight, to firm up.

Step 3: Preparing the creams
1. White cream: In a saucepan, mix the flour, pudding, sugar, salt, and vanilla essence with a little cold milk. Add the rest of the warm milk and bring to a boil over medium heat, stirring constantly. When the cream has thickened and started to boil, remove from heat and add the butter, stirring until it melts and incorporates.
2. Black cream: Follow the same procedure as for the white cream, but use chocolate pudding and rum essence.

Step 4: Forming the rolls
1. Once the dough has firmed up, take it out of the refrigerator and roll it out again on the work surface. Cut it into strips about 2 cm wide.
2. Wrap each strip around the roll molds, being careful not to overfill them.
3. Place the rolls on a baking tray lined with parchment paper and bake in a preheated oven at 180 degrees Celsius for 25-30 minutes, or until golden and crispy.

Step 5: Filling the rolls
1. When the rolls are baked, remove them from the oven and let them cool slightly before taking them off the molds.
2. Fill each roll with vanilla cream and chocolate cream, using a piping bag or pastry syringe to ensure they are well filled.
3. Finally, dust the rolls with powdered sugar for an elegant look and added sweetness.

Serving and combinations
These puff pastry rolls filled with pudding are perfect for serving as dessert at a party or as a sweet snack with coffee. You can pair them with a caramel or chocolate sauce for an extra flavor boost. Additionally, a scoop of vanilla or chocolate ice cream would perfectly complement this dessert.

Useful tips
- Make sure to use quality butter to achieve a fluffy and tasty puff pastry.
- If you want a healthier version, you can replace some of the sugar with natural sweeteners.
- The rolls are best consumed fresh, but can be stored in the refrigerator for 1-2 days. Fill them with cream only before serving to prevent them from getting soggy.
